Automatyczne numerowanie w Excelu to jedna z najczęściej wykorzystywanych funkcji podczas pracy z listami, tabelami lub zestawieniami. Pozwala na szybkie i wygodne nadawanie kolejnych numerów wierszom lub kolumnom — bez konieczności ręcznego wpisywania każdej liczby. Poniżej znajdziesz rozbudowany poradnik krok po kroku, prezentujący najważniejsze metody automatycznej numeracji w Excelu oraz praktyczne wskazówki ich wykorzystania.
- 1. Szybka numeracja przy użyciu uchwytu wypełniania
- 2. Automatyczna numeracja z wykorzystaniem funkcji WIERSZ() oraz KOLUMNA()
- 3. Automatyczne numerowanie w tabeli Excela
- 4. Automatyczna numeracja, która zachowuje się poprawnie przy filtrowaniu danych
- 5. Zaawansowane formatowanie numeracji
- 6. Częste błędy i jak ich uniknąć
- Porównanie metod automatycznego numerowania
- Podsumowanie praktyczne
1. Szybka numeracja przy użyciu uchwytu wypełniania
Uchwyt wypełniania to mały kwadrat znajdujący się w prawym dolnym rogu zaznaczonej komórki.
Instrukcja krok po kroku
- Wpisz pierwszą liczbę w wybranej komórce (np. „1” lub dowolną wartość startową).
- Kliknij na tę komórkę, ustaw kursor nad uchwytem wypełniania (pojawia się czarny krzyżyk).
- Przeciągnij uchwyt w dół, w górę, w prawo lub w lewo, obejmując zakres, który chcesz ponumerować.
- Excel automatycznie wypełni kolejne komórki sekwencją rosnącą lub malejącą zgodnie z kierunkiem przeciągania.
- Jeśli chcesz zacząć od innej liczby niż „1”, wpisz wartości w pierwszej i drugiej komórce (np. „5” i „6”), zaznacz obie i przeciągnij uchwyt wypełniania.
Porada – Przytrzymując prawy przycisk myszy podczas przeciągania uchwytu wypełniania, możesz wybrać wzór numerowania, np. tylko kopiowanie lub wypełnianie według wzorca.
2. Automatyczna numeracja z wykorzystaniem funkcji WIERSZ() oraz KOLUMNA()
Funkcja WIERSZ()
Idealna do sekwencyjnego numerowania wierszy. Wpisz w pierwszej komórce numeracji formułę:
=WIERSZ()-X
Gdzie „X” to wartość, którą trzeba odjąć, aby numeracja zaczynała się od 1 (np. jeśli twoja numeracja zaczyna się od drugiego wiersza, wpisz =WIERSZ()-1).
Funkcja KOLUMNA()
Analogicznie, możesz użyć funkcji KOLUMNA() do numerowania kolumn:
=KOLUMNA()-X
Funkcje te automatycznie aktualizują numerację podczas dodawania, usuwania lub przesuwania wierszy/kolumn.
3. Automatyczne numerowanie w tabeli Excela
Stosując narzędzie Tabela, możesz uzyskać numerację automatycznie dostosowującą się do liczby wierszy, także po dodaniu lub usunięciu rekordów.
Jak to zrobić?
- Zaznacz zakres danych i użyj polecenia „Wstaw > Tabela”.
- W pierwszej kolumnie tabeli wpisz formułę:
=WIERSZ()-WIERSZ(Tabela1[#Nagłówek])
- Każdy nowy wiersz tabeli automatycznie otrzyma kolejny numer.
W tabelach Excel numery aktualizują się automatycznie przy dodawaniu/usuwaniu wierszy.
4. Automatyczna numeracja, która zachowuje się poprawnie przy filtrowaniu danych
Domyślne numerowanie (np. przy użyciu uchwytu) NIE uwzględnia dynamicznej zmiany numerów po zastosowaniu filtrów. Aby mieć numerację widoczną wyłącznie dla wierszy wyfiltrowanych, zastosuj funkcję:
=JEŻELI(WIDOCZNE; funkcja_zwracająca_kolejny_numer; "")
Jednym z praktycznych rozwiązań jest użycie w tabeli funkcji SUMY.CZĘŚCIOWE(), która potrafi automatycznie numerować wyłącznie widoczne wiersze.
5. Zaawansowane formatowanie numeracji
- Dodawanie zer wiodących – Skorzystaj z opcji „Formatowanie komórek” > „Niestandardowe”, wpisując np. „000” — liczby 1,2,3 będą wyświetlane jako 001,002,003.
- Numeracja rzymska – Użyj funkcji ARABSKI(…) oraz formatowania niestandardowego.
6. Częste błędy i jak ich uniknąć
- Numery utworzone przez uchwyt NIE aktualizują się automatycznie przy dodawaniu lub usuwaniu danych — wymagane jest powtórne przeciągnięcie uchwytu.
- Funkcje WIERSZ() oraz Tabela są dynamiczne i polecane przy pracy z rozbudowanymi zestawieniami.
Porównanie metod automatycznego numerowania
| Metoda | Zalety | Wady | Przykład użycia |
|---|---|---|---|
| Uchwyt wypełniania | Bardzo szybka, intuicyjna | Statyczna numeracja, brak dynamiki | Prosta lista numerów |
| WIERSZ()/KOLUMNA() | Dynamiczna, automatyczna aktualizacja | Wymaga formuły | Zestawienia zmienne |
| Tabela Excela | Automatyczna numeracja przy nowych danych | Konieczność tworzenia tabeli | Bazy danych, raporty |
| SUMY.CZĘŚCIOWE()/JEŻELI | Numeracja przy filtrowaniu | Bardziej zaawansowane formuły | Listy z filtrami |
Podsumowanie praktyczne
- Do prostej numeracji – Skorzystaj z uchwytu wypełniania.
- Gdy dane zmieniasz często – Używaj formuły WIERSZ() lub utwórz tabelę Excel.
- Gdy filtrujesz i sortujesz – Stosuj numerowanie dynamiczne przez formuły (SUMY.CZĘŚCIOWE(), JEŻELI).
- W każdej metodzie możesz rozpocząć numerację od dowolnej liczby i zastosować własny styl (np. zera wiodące, liczby rzymskie).
Metody te sprawdzają się zarówno przy pracy z wierszami, jak i z kolumnami, gwarantując szybkie, niezawodne oraz dostosowane do potrzeb automatyczne numerowanie w Excelu.
